This bracelet comes from one of those design daydreams that leaves you saying - "I wonder…", so I made it :-) I love the way it moves and the way the charms rustle like leaves. I think if I were to do it over I might even add in a third row of charms and include some fibers here and there.
Gathering all of you components to have from the start is really helpful with this project. Especially with all of the charms to be made.
Mark out a grid on the back of the cuff using a ruler and pencil. Make sure that your intersections are close enough together for the jump rings you are using. I punched 44 holes.
Once you have punched all of the holes using the rotary punch, gather your charms and begin attaching 2 to each jump ring as you loop the rings through the holes in the cuff. You may notice, a lot of my charms are beads-- I made them into charms simply by doing a little wire wrapping.
